The climate of Chowara (India)
Chowara is a seaside resort on the Arabian Gulf. It is situated in the
district of Thiruvananthapuram. It is a small fishing-village with a
splendid wide beach with lots of coconut trees on the edge. Here you
can still find the small fisherman’s houses and just a little chapel.
More and more resorts and holiday residences spring up beside the
small village.
Chowara has a tropical monsoon climate. In this climate mostly two
periods can be distinguished. A dry and a wet period. Here most rain
falls in the months of May up to and including October. Due to its
situation close to the equator and on the sea there are few
differences in temperature. The cool seabreeze provides agreeable
cooling on warm days.
